Sinkhole filling services involve the process of stabilizing and restoring land that has experienced a collapse or subsidence, creating a void beneath the surface. This service typically includes assessing the extent of the sinkhole, excavating loose or unstable material, and then filling the cavity with suitable materials such as compacted soil, gravel, or specialized fill compounds. The goal is to prevent further ground movement, restore the integrity of the property, and minimize the risk of additional sinkholes forming. Professionals utilize various techniques to ensure the fill is stable and properly compacted, helping to reinforce the ground and protect structures built on or near the affected area.

Addressing sinkholes through professional filling services helps solve several common problems. Unstable ground can cause damage to foundations, driveways, fences, and other structures, leading to costly repairs or safety concerns. Sinkholes may also pose hazards to property occupants or visitors, especially if they expand unexpectedly. Filling services are designed to mitigate these risks by stabilizing the soil, preventing further erosion or collapse, and restoring the land’s load-bearing capacity. Properly filled sinkholes can also help prevent water infiltration, which might otherwise exacerbate ground instability or lead to additional subsidence issues.

Cost Range for Sinkhole Filling - The cost for sinkhole filling services typically varies between $2,500 and $10,000 depending on the size and depth of the sinkhole. Smaller projects in Columbia County may be closer to the lower end, while larger, more complex repairs can reach higher costs.

Factors Influencing Price - Factors such as soil type, accessibility, and the extent of damage influence the overall cost. For example, a minor sinkhole might cost around $2,500, whereas extensive repairs could exceed $10,000.

Average Service Expenses - On average, homeowners might expect to pay approximately $4,000 to $8,000 for professional sinkhole filling in the Columbia County area. The final price depends on the specific conditions of each site.

Additional Cost Considerations - Costs may increase if additional work like grading, drainage correction, or foundation stabilization is required. Contact local service providers for detailed estimates tailored to individual sinkhole situations.

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What causes sinkholes to form? Sinkholes can develop due to natural processes such as erosion of underlying soluble rock or from human activities that disturb the ground, leading to ground collapse.

How can I tell if I have a sinkhole on my property? Signs may include sudden ground subsidence, cracking in the foundation or pavement, or doors and windows that no longer close properly. Contact local pros for an assessment.

What is involved in filling a sinkhole? Filling a sinkhole typically involves stabilizing the area, excavating loose material, and filling with suitable materials to restore ground stability. Professionals can evaluate the best approach.

Are sinkhole repairs permanent? Properly performed sinkhole repairs aim to provide long-term stability, but the effectiveness depends on the extent of the damage and the quality of the repair work by local service providers.
